Lutheran Health Physicians Names CEO

Lutheran Health Physicians has named Dan Konow chief executive officer. Konow was previously CEO and chief operating officer of Fort Wayne Medical Oncology and Hematology.
Konow most recently served the Lutheran Health Network as the COO of the network from 2016 to 2017, before moving to vice president of operations for a local health system’s medical group.
Konow has worked with the network for two decades, including eight years as the CEO of RediMed.
“Dan’s knowledge of local healthcare and his experience with our organization are assets we valued greatly during our extensive search,” said Mark Medley, regional president and chief executive officer, Lutheran Health Network in a news release. “Dan is definitely positioned well to hit the ground running this week.”
Konow is a physician assistant by training with a bachelor’s in allied heath from Trevecca Nazarene College in Nashville, Tennessee, in 1987, and an MBA from Indiana Wesleyan University in Fort Wayne in 1995.
